The digital signals concerned (changes and states) are
designated as available signals in the corresponding
appendix. With any protocol, it can be programmed which
signals are going to be sent and with which number.
There is a changes queue with 400 records. The signals
changes, which are sent via the PROCOME protocol, are
extracted from these records.
Each record contains the digital signals which have changed
within the same millisecond.
This is, if the status of 10 digital signals changes within the
same millisecond, this change only takes one queue record.
Whereas, when sent via communications, they turn into 10
independent changes.
Therefore, in the worst case scenario, where only one signal
changes in each queue record, the queue contains the latest
400 digital changes occured in the equipment. This number
increases considerably if more than one signal changes
within the same millisecond, which is very usual.
The statistical data initialisation commands make possible
setting 0 the reclosing counters, the energy counters, the
maximeter and setting the initial value programmed as
sumkI
2
.
